Overview

Roxanne is a partner in the Dispute Resolution Department and a member of the Litigation Practice as well as the Business Rescue, Insolvency and Restructuring Practice.

Roxanne prides herself in providing excellent client services by helping clients achieve their desired results in the most efficient and cost-effective manner, whilst mitigating any potential risks.

Roxanne has a wealth of experience in commercial litigation across various sectors and has advised large multinational companies. 

With more than 10 years’ experience, Roxanne also has extensive experience in business rescue and insolvency, assisting business rescue practitioners, liquidators, lenders and corporate clients in all aspects of business rescue and insolvency, including distressed sales and acquisitions. She also advises clients on directors’ duties and liabilities and how to mitigate any personal liability when facing financial distress.

She regularly delivers seminars and writes for various top-tiered media publications.

She is also the founding board member of the South African branch of the International Women in Insolvency and Restructuring Confederation, Southern Africa (IWIRC). IWIRC is a global organization founded in the United States.

Roxanne also as extensive experience in Business Rescue, Insolvency and Restructuring:

  • assisted in advising Airlink (Pty) Ltd, being a major creditor in the market defining ZAR 70 billion business rescue of South African Airways SOC Ltd. The matter involves a dispute on the interpretation of the business rescue plan of SAA. *
  • assisted in advising The Industrial Development Corporation of South Africa in the restructuring of Kalagadi Manganese (Pty) Ltd. The matter involves an ongoing opposed business rescue application as well as other ancillary litigation. This is one of the biggest exposures within the IDC book. *
  • assisted in advising the business recue practitioners of Rebosis Property Fund Ltd, being a REIT listed on the JSE, in relation to one of the largest and noteworthy business rescues in the market. The value of the business rescue (total liabilities) amounts to ZAR 13 billion. The matter attracts market attention and is newsworthy due to it being the first REIT to be placed under business rescue. The matter has involved various interpretation disputes pertaining to the business rescue legislation as well as initiatives and strategies to obtain dispensation from the listing requirements of the JSE.
  • assisted in advising The Post Office Retirement Fund, as major creditor, in the business rescue proceedings of the South African Post Office SOC Ltd.*
  • assisted in advising international investors with written advice in relation to the restructuring of Edcon.*
  • assisted with written advice in relation to the restructuring of a large mining conglomerate and its related entities.*
  • assisted in conducting a compromise in terms of section 155 of the Companies Act 71 of 2008 after the company concerned was liquidated and a potential investor was identified.*
  • instituted
  • urgent perfection application (before debtors could be placed into business rescue proceedings) in terms of a various General Notarial Bonds where client was owed approximately ZAR 1 billion.*
  • assisted in convening and conducting enquiry proceedings after a company’s business rescue proceedings was converted to liquidation and client provided post-commencement finance to the value of USD 8 million; and assisted in instituting proceedings against the appointed business rescue practitioner for, inter alia, reckless trading and breach of fiduciary duties.*
  • assisted in the business rescue proceedings of Comair Limited.*
  • assisted various clients who continued to render services to SAA during its business rescue and negotiating with the business rescue practitioners on the treatment, payment and security for such claims.*
  • assisted in successfully opposing proceedings instituted by shareholders to convert the liquidation proceedings of Group Five Limited into liquidation.*
  • assisted in advising a client in relation to the business rescue proceedings of The New House of Busby (now Frontier Co).*
  • advised the business rescue practitioners appointed to a casino and gambling operations group with a combined debt of over ZA R100m.*
  • advised SPAR Limited in the business rescues of two retailers in Johannesburg. With one retailer, we successfully applied to court to terminate the business rescue but not place the company into liquidation to allow SPAR to take over the store and pay creditors. In the other, we successfully negotiating a sale of the business, ensuring that a large portion of SPAR’s debt is recovered. *
  • advising the Chief Restructuring Officer of Daybreak Foods (Pty) Ltd in the restructuring of DayBreak Foods
